Blogging is when one writes about regular events and situations on their online
platform to educate, inform or entertain the public. The online platform is known
as a blog. It resembles a website; however, the whole interface is dynamic and
designed for daily content updates. A person who blogs is referred to as a
blogger. Readers following a blog and its activities are referred to as traffic.
How Blogging Works
Depending on you, you may decide to publish posts on your blog every day or a
couple of times a week. It is always advisable to post at least once a day to keep
your readership on the upper side. Constant posting also helps in ranking the
blog on search engines. The most important thing you can do with your blog
provides quality and factual information to avoid misleading your readers.
Blogging entails writing content, recording audios, or taking videos and photos
that accompany that blog post and publishing on the website (blog). Just like the
written post, audios, videos and images must be of quality as well. Sometimes as
a blogger, you may choose to use stock images, infographics, and other varieties
of graphics to color their posts and make their message better understood.

A cryptocurrency is a form of digital currency that conducts financial
transactions to make money. This is usually done using cryptography, which is
23. the science of hiding information. Cryptocurrency is entirely independent of
government or individual control, which is completely unlike the banks and the
money we use today.
Each cryptocurrency works through a ledger, a list of transactions that is shared
by everyone, usually in the form of a blockchain. Now, a blockchain is a method
of storing a list of entries, which cannot be changed easily once they have been
created. This ledger serves as a database of all public transactions. Since the first
inception, over 4000 cryptocurrencies have been created. Due to their
independence, cryptocurrencies generally have their own interest rates and are
not subject to the general rules of inflation or deflation (Blockgeeks, 2019).
Although there seem to be many complications around cryptocurrencies, we
hope we simplified it enough to give you an overview idea of what it is as a
market. In reality, it is just a selection of entries in a database that cannot be
changed without specific criteria being met. In itself, cryptocurrency has no
value.

There are two kinds of real estate properties available in the market. The first
one is the positively geared properties, and the second one is the negatively
geared properties. How does each one differ from the other? Positively geared
properties are the type of real estate properties that generate cash flow, while
negatively geared properties are the ones that do not. That’s why if you’re a
beginner in the field of real estate investing, you should prefer the first one.
For you to ensure that you choose the best properties for your money, you can
try using the rental property calculator. It’s a real estate analytics tool that can
help a lot when dealing with property choice. You can also conduct a rental
property market analysis and understand real estate properties. The analysis
includes the calculation of cash on cash return cap rate and rental revenue. In
this way, you can analyze if a property is worth taking the risk. You can also
utilize this tool to compute the losses or profits of a chosen rental property.

The podcast is usually an episodic series containing audio and video files. The
user on the podcast platforms has to download these files to listen and view
them. It follows the subscription model in which the new files added to the series
are downloaded to the user's device automatically by the system. The name
Podcast was suggested by Ben Hammersley, a British technologist and
journalist, by blending the words iPod and Broadcast. Audio and video files are
mostly found on the podcast platform, but few series also contain files in PDF
and EPUB format.
Every person who generates a podcast uploads and maintains a list of files on the
server, which the user accesses only through the internet. The user utilizes the
podcatcher software on its device to get updates related to the new files on the
server. Usually, the content on the podcast is high in volume. This is why
experts rank it higher than the normal broadcasting channels in terms of
delivering the content to the targeted audience. Although broadcasting has more
49. audience in terms of numbers, the podcast has an audience that is particularly
interested in the content it offers. Moreover, podcasts can be listened to on-
demand and at the customer's will or user, not like broadcasting, which has a
fixed schedule set by the operators.

What Makes a Domain Name Lucrative?
For a beginner, the main question will be, "how can I tell if a domain name is
profitable or not?" There are specific elements that you need to look at when
selecting lucrative domain names:
How long is the domain name? As we said before, the internet has
many websites, and most of the short domain names are taken
already. Therefore, if you get a domain name with 3-4 letters, it is
valuable because it's unlikely you will find one that isn't already
taken. These domain names are valuable because they can match the
name of a brand or a company.
How old is it? The older the domain name (one registered over ten
years ago), the more likely it is to have many backlinks. Backlinks are
a sign a website has authority. Therefore, both age and authority can
determine the price of a domain name.
Can it make a brand? When looking at a short domain name with
random letter combinations, look at it critically to see if it can be used
in branding. Some are more straightforward than others.
Is the domain extension on the domain name valuable? The domain
name can have 3-4 letters and may seem perfect but look at its
extension. Look for domains with popular extensions such as .com,
.gov, .edu, .net, .org etc. There are uncommon extensions that can still
work, so don't rule anything out.
Are the words in the domain name searched on search engines? You
should consider taking domains that have a high search volume on
popular search engines such as google.com. That means that the
domain will be on-demand.
Does the domain name contain a popular term? Many businesses and
brands are coming up every day, so you should choose a name that
could be of interest. You need to discern because a business may not
exist now, but the domain name could still be valuable. Even if the
domain name is highly searched, it should also have low competition
among the searches to ensure uniqueness. Look at all these aspects on
61. a keyword planner to make the right choice.
Is the domain name the name of a person? You never know if a
person may be interested in a domain name of their name to create a
personal brand.
There are two ways to determine if a domain name is valuable enough to buy:
Buying domains based on popular topics or based on how exclusive they are.
Topic-based domains are lucrative because they can contain the name of a
popular niche, business, or brand that would be easy to flip. Exclusive domain
names are lucrative because they are one of a kind and can never be registered
again. Common words and 3-4 letter combos are exclusive as they were
registered at the inception of the internet.
